Transaction a23fcc779834ef85195916e2ef96e9883bcb14888390dbf5d541ff097bc29a92

10 Input
2 Outputs
  • a23fcc779834ef85195916e2ef96e9883bcb14888390dbf5d541ff097bc29a92:0
  • value  56278961
    address  16yLYa9E1NrdLbgK55w2SALHn9xzabZQKm
  • a23fcc779834ef85195916e2ef96e9883bcb14888390dbf5d541ff097bc29a92:1
  • value  35337494
    address  354EZ5vTVjKRwtYZaEWBgQ2GbJPpEY4HMw